How to uninstall crashreporter from your system

crashreporter is a Windows program. Read below about how to remove it from your computer. It is developed by Your Company Name. Go over here where you can find out more on Your Company Name. The program is often found in the C:\Program Files (x86)\Fiery\Components\Crash Reporter folder. Keep in mind that this path can vary being determined by the user's decision. You can remove crashreporter by clicking on the Start menu of Windows and pasting the command line MsiExec.exe /I{2AF5F055-2BCF-4233-ACD1-7F4A9C0EF461}. Note that you might receive a notification for admin rights. crashreporter's primary file takes around 5.38 MB (5643264 bytes) and its name is crashreporter.exe.

The following executables are incorporated in crashreporter. They take 5.38 MB (5643264 bytes) on disk.

  • crashreporter.exe (5.38 MB)
